Who Are We:

Sceye is a high-growth technology company, building the next generation of instant communications, imaging and remote sensing infrastructure through stratospheric platforms.

Our lighter-than-air high-altitude platform systems (LTA HAPS) are capable of maintaining position over an operational area in the stratosphere (altitudes of 18 – 21km). They can carry multiple telecommunications, imaging and remote sensing payloads, providing unique functionality, cost, environmental and societal advantages.

 

Our HAPS be deployed in a matter of days and at a fraction of the cost of traditional infrastructure solutions. This makes them an ideal solution for providing telecommunications connectivity, emergency solutions in the event of natural or other disasters, environmental and infrastructure monitoring, Earth observation and a range of defense applications. 

 

Our customers & partners include some of the largest global telecommunications companies, infrastructure operators, climate researchers, civil and defense agencies.

About the Position:

Sceye is seeking a full-time Operations Engineer – Ground Systems to join our Mission Operations Team. This role is pivotal in developing, maintaining, and operating mission-critical ground systems—both hardware and software—that support Sceye’s lighter-than-air High Altitude Platform System (HAPS). You’ll collaborate closely with Mission Operations, Software, and Engineering teams to design, build, test, and operate the next generation of Sceye’s ground systems. In addition to technical development, you’ll support pre-flight planning, console operations during missions, and post-flight data analysis. 

 

This position is ideal for an engineer who thrives in a fast-paced environment, enjoys hands-on system work, and wants to directly influence the performance, safety, and reliability of next-generation aerospace systems. 

 

What You’ll Do: 

Test Design & Execution

  • Automate test procedures, capture results, and document anomalies
  • Develop intuitive interfaces that help operators identify issues and monitor key telemeters

 

Scripting & Development

  • Author scripts or test applications to validate functionality and performance
  • Create UI components for test and simulator tools
  • Submit software change requests and support validation during feature development

 

System Operations & Administration

  • Manage and maintain test environments (hardware and software)
  • Perform system administration on Linux-based platforms
  • Apply networking skills to manage distributed ground systems

 

Radio Frequency & Software-Defined Radio (Optional but Valuable)

  • Interface with RF hardware and SDRs to validate signal processing and communications

 

Simulation & Visualization

  • Develop or use simulation and visualization tools to model system behavior
  • Integrate results into system acceptance and validation workflows

 

Beyond-Line-of-Sight (BLOS) Systems

  • Support and troubleshoot systems operating BLOS, addressing data latency and accuracy challenges

 

What We’re Looking For: 

Required

  • Bachelor’s degree in aerospace, mechanical, electrical, software, computer engineering, or a physical science (emphasis on lab/research experience)
  • 5 years of professional experience in ground control system (GCS) design and/or testing
  • Experience testing aerospace systems
  • Strong Linux skills and basic system administration knowledge
  • Proficiency in at least one scripting language (Python or Ruby preferred)
  • Ability to write, audit, and maintain test scripts, validation code, and UIs for internal tools
  • Understanding of human-factor design principles for UI/UX
  • Experience with data analysis and aggregation of large datasets
  • Ability to interpret requirements and demonstrate verification/validation methods

 

Preferred / Nice to Have

  • Hands-on experience with software-defined radios (SDR) or RF hardware
  • Familiarity with simulation modeling and visualization tools
  • Experience with Beyond-Line-of-Sight (BLOS) communications and related interfaces
